简要描述:
设备详情
请求域名:
- http://xx.com
请求路由:
plugin.yz-supply-hydrogen-water-system.frontend.device.device.get-device-detail
请求参数说明:
| 参数名 | 类型 | 说明 |
|---|---|---|
| device_id | int | 设备ID |
返回示例:
正确时返回:
{
"result": 1,
"msg": "获取成功",
"data": {
"id": 1,
"device_title": "氢浴机",
"device_sn": "SN123456",
"device_imei": "123456789",
"iccid": "89860000000000000000",
"member_id": 10001,
"device_type_id": 1,
"status": 3,
"device_status_text": "沐浴",
"is_online": true,
"line_status_text": "在线",
"is_on": true,
"work_mode": 0,
"work_mode_text": "水量模式",
"remaining_water": 100,
"remaining_days": 30,
"used_flow": 10,
"used_days": 1,
"hydrogen_level": 1200,
"pure_water_tds": 50,
"water_temp": 38,
"pressure_value": 120,
"flow_pulse_setting": 1000,
"pressure_detection_type": 1,
"work_pressure_setting": 1.5,
"tds_alarm_setting": 100,
"voltage_alarm_setting": 220,
"temperature_sensor_enabled": true,
"leakage_protection_enabled": true,
"current_water_level": 2,
"electrolyzer_type": 1,
"filter_info": {
"filter_remaining_1": 80000,
"filter_remaining_2": 10000,
"filter_remaining_3": 10000,
"filter_remaining_4": 0,
"filter_remaining_5": 0,
"filter_max_1": 80000,
"filter_max_2": 10000,
"filter_max_3": 10000,
"filter_max_4": 0,
"filter_max_5": 0,
"filter_expiry_time_1": "2026-12-31",
"filter_expiry_time_2": "2026-12-31",
"filter_expiry_time_3": "2026-12-31",
"filter_expiry_time_4": "",
"filter_expiry_time_5": ""
},
"usage_status_text": "使用中",
"total": 1000,
"device_type": {
"id": 1,
"name": "氢浴机"
}
}
}
返回参数说明:
| 参数名 | 类型 | 说明 |
|---|---|---|
| id | int | 设备ID |
| device_title | string | 设备名称 |
| device_sn | string | 设备序列号 |
| device_imei | string | 设备IMEI |
| iccid | string | 设备ICCID |
| member_id | int | 绑定会员ID |
| device_type_id | int | 设备类型ID |
| status | int | 设备状态:0备用,1待激活,2头浴,3沐浴,4泡浴,5足浴,6工厂测试模式 |
| device_status_text | string | 设备状态文本 |
| is_online | bool | 是否在线 |
| line_status_text | string | 在线状态文本 |
| is_on | bool | 是否开机 |
| work_mode | int | 工作模式:0水量,1时间,2买断 |
| work_mode_text | string | 工作模式文本 |
| remaining_water | float | 剩余水量 |
| remaining_days | int | 剩余天数 |
| used_flow | int | 已使用流量 |
| used_days | int | 已使用天数 |
| hydrogen_level | int | 氢气浓度 |
| pure_water_tds | int | 净水TDS |
| water_temp | int | 水温 |
| pressure_value | int | 压力值 |
| flow_pulse_setting | int | 流量计脉冲设置值 |
| pressure_detection_type | int | 压力检测类型:0压力传感器,1高压开关 |
| work_pressure_setting | float | 工作压差设置值 |
| tds_alarm_setting | int | 槽内TDS报警值设置 |
| voltage_alarm_setting | float | 槽内电压报警值设置 |
| temperature_sensor_enabled | bool | 温度传感器是否使能 |
| leakage_protection_enabled | bool | 漏水保护是否使能 |
| current_water_level | int | 当前水位 |
| electrolyzer_type | int | 电解槽类型 |
| filter_info | object | 滤芯信息 |
| usage_status_text | string | 滤芯使用状态文本 |
| total | float | 累计获取额度 |
| device_type | object | 设备类型信息 |